The 5000 Calorie Deep Fried Burger Recipe

Taking an American classic and making it more American by dipping it in beer batter and deep frying it. This is what happens when boredom strikes in a professional kitchen.

Ingredients
  • 14 oz burger patty made with ground beef tenderloin
  • 3 beer battered onion rings
  • 4 pieces of thick cut bacon
  • 3 slices of cheddar cheese
  • 1 homemade milk bun
  • 2 cups beer batter
  • 5-8 wooden skewers to hold it all together

Directions
  1. Don't eat anything for about 1 day prior
  2. Grill off hamburger to rare
  3. Fry onion rings and bacon
  4. Layer slice of cheddar, bacon, slice of cheddar, onion rings, slice of cheddar on top of burger and briefly place in 500 degree oven to melt together.
  5. Place your heart healthy burger stack inside your homemade milk bun, press together, and skewer with your wooden skewers.
  6. Dust well with flour and dip in bear batter, spooning the batter into all crevices.
  7. Drop burger into deep fry basket. If you made your burger right, it will be too tall for the oil to actually cover completely. Carefully ladle hot oil from the fryer over the top of the burger to compensate.
  8. Cook until golden brown.
  9. Remove from fryer, let rest for about 2-3 minutes, and cut in half with a serrated knife.
  10. Serve with lettuce, tomato, onion and horseradish remoulade.
